Why You Should Take Your Grandma Camping, with Brad Ryan
Surely you know someone who has eaten the most nachos at apres. Maybe you have the fastest Strava segment on your local lunch loop bike ride. But if you’re aiming for a truly impressive outdoorsy goal, you’ll need more than quad strength to pull it off. Take Brad Ryan for example: Brad’s best known as one half of the viral duo “Grandma Joy’s Road Trip.” Brad and his grandmother, Joy Ryan, visited all 63 U.S. National Parks, making Joy the oldest person to complete the circuit. What began as a way to show his Grandmother her first mountain became a transformative adventure for Brad and Joy to grapple with long-buried familial secrets and harms. All of this is vividly told in Brad’s new book, “Grandma Joy and Me: a Journey of Healing, One National Park at a Time.” Octogenarian camping and road tripping for a record-setting adventure is outlandish. But our nation’s most beautiful outdoor spaces can create the space for reconciliation, empathy, and healing.
